Java armazenado em Banco de Dados

3 respostas
V

Estou armazenando as minhas classes Java no banco de dados Oracle 9i utilizando o seguinte comando:

loadjava -u nome_user/senha@banco -r -f -v c:\Minha_classe.class

Utilizando a query abaixo eu consigo ver que minha classe está no Banco:

select dbms_java.longname(object_name), object_type from user_objects
where object_type like ‘JAVA%’ ;

Gostaria de saber como fazer a chamada das classes que estão armazenadas no Banco de Dados???

Obrigada, :?:

3 Respostas

H

Se o Oracle não fornece exemplo disso, então você deve derivar a classe java.lang.ClassLoader e usá-la após acessar a classe com ResultSet getBlob().

V

Olá hipersoft,

Não entendi nada do que vc falou… :?:

H

Olá vansol,

Acredito que se a Oracle forneceu um mecanismo de salvar classes Java no BD, deva existir um procedimento para usá-las em programas Java. A documentação do Oracle deve ter alguma coisa.

Em todo o caso, eis a minha linha de raciocínio:

Realmente, neste caso, acho que não tem como escapar da complexidade da programação.

Criado 26 de janeiro de 2004
Ultima resposta 26 de jan. de 2004
Respostas 3
Participantes 2